Transaction 101c2263d7115a6016fd37cb4e3bb3929d9bcf1de83b7d845003df99a20fb7e6
1 Input
2 Outputs
- 101c2263d7115a6016fd37cb4e3bb3929d9bcf1de83b7d845003df99a20fb7e6:0
- 101c2263d7115a6016fd37cb4e3bb3929d9bcf1de83b7d845003df99a20fb7e6:1
value 182817871185
address muPEWbarvna9keyG9afVUKUXfxLifftyKv
value 67127820
address 2N1VKN1duSF6jgSWSC7A6R6vm1qMgPbH7Jp